For Chien-Gris, a broad adult weight window of 10 to 22 kg gives you a starting frame. Males are often listed around 12 to 22 kg, while females commonly fall around 10 to 20 kg. The most useful next step is not memorizing a single number. It is checking whether the current weight, body condition, and feeding plan still make sense together.

Lifespan expectations around 11 to 14 years also help frame care decisions. A breed with moderate energy usually benefits from a routine that matches that drive profile.
